Sustainability Reporting for EV Fleets: CO2 Tracking and ESG Compliance
ESG reporting requirements are growing. For EV fleet operators, this means tracking CO2 savings, energy origin, and environmental impact across every charging session.

The Corporate Sustainability Reporting Directive (CSRD) is making sustainability reporting mandatory for thousands of European companies. For organizations with electric fleets, this means accurate, auditable data on energy consumption, CO2 emissions avoided, and the renewable origin of charging energy.
Simply switching to EVs doesn't automatically mean zero emissions. The carbon intensity of charging depends entirely on the electricity source. Charging from coal-generated power during peak hours has a very different carbon footprint than charging from wind energy during off-peak hours.
Time-stamped energy origin tracking is essential. By matching each charging session to the grid's energy mix at that specific time, organizations can report actual emissions rather than annual averages. This granular data is increasingly required by ESG frameworks.
Guarantees of Origin (GoOs) and Energy Attribute Certificates (EACs) provide verified proof that charging energy came from renewable sources. Integrating certificate tracking with charging data creates an auditable chain from solar panel or wind turbine to vehicle.
Scope 1, 2, and 3 emissions all apply to fleet operations. Direct fleet emissions (Scope 1) drop to near-zero with EVs. Purchased electricity (Scope 2) depends on energy sourcing. Supply chain impacts (Scope 3) include vehicle manufacturing and end-of-life — areas where data transparency is improving.

What sustainability data do I need for CSRD compliance?
For EV fleets, you need time-stamped energy consumption per session, grid carbon intensity data, Guarantees of Origin for renewable energy, and total CO2 emissions avoided compared to ICE equivalent vehicles.
